Endovascular aortic repair impact on myocardial contractility: A prospective study
This study aimed to determine the impact of altered sphygmic wave transmission on left ventricular contractile function in patients undergoing endovascular aortic repair. The study found a reduction in reflected wave transit time and an increase in LV end‐systolic and end‐diastolic volumes postoperatively.

Critical point symmetries in boson-fermion systems. The case of shape transition in odd nuclei in a multi-orbit model [PDF]
We investigate phase transitions in boson-fermion systems. We propose an analytically solvable model (E(5/12)) to describe odd nuclei at the critical point in the transition from the spherical to $\gamma$-unstable behaviour.
